Doha, September 17, 2026 : Qatar has completed its preparations for high-level participation in the 81st session of the United Nations General Assembly (UNGA 81), which is being held this September at the United Nations headquarters in New York under the theme “Restoring Trust, Managing Transformation: A United Nations That Delivers for All.”
Advisor to the Prime Minister and Official Spokesperson for the Ministry of Foreign Affairs Dr. Majed bin Mohammed Al Ansari said Qatar’s participation comes amid a challenging international environment shaped by regional tensions that have intensified since February.
Speaking to the Qatar News Agency (QNA), Dr. Al Ansari said Qatari officials are scheduled to hold a series of bilateral and multilateral meetings with counterparts from various countries, as well as representatives of international and regional organizations, on the sidelines of the General Assembly.
The meetings will focus on strengthening bilateral relations, expanding cooperation across various fields, and developing strategic partnerships. They will also address regional and international developments and explore ways to reduce tensions and support diplomatic efforts toward lasting stability and peace.
Dr. Al Ansari said Qatar’s participation in this year’s General Assembly will place particular emphasis on international peace and security, dialogue, mediation, and de-escalation, while promoting respect for international law and the UN Charter.
He added that Qatar will also focus on strengthening multilateral cooperation, rebuilding confidence in the international system, supporting sustainable development and humanitarian initiatives, and ensuring that assistance reaches communities and countries most in need.
Qatar will also continue its mediation efforts, Dr. Al Ansari said, despite the ongoing crises and challenges facing the region.
